Kanwaljit Singh is a Regulated Canadian Immigration Consultant (RCIC #R512537) and the director of Career Plus Immigration Consultants Inc., based in Edmonton, Alberta. With expertise in various immigration pathways, he specializes in study permits, work visas, permanent residency, and spousal sponsorship applications. Fluent in Punjabi, Hindi, and English, he is committed to providing personalized immigration solutions tailored to client needs. Under his leadership, Career Plus Immigration is recognized for professionalism and reliability, serving clients since its establishment in 1999. Mr. Singh is also a member of the Canadian Association of Professional Immigration Consultants (CAPIC #R15088).

Immigration Services Explained
Kanwaljit Singh, a seasoned Regulated Canadian Immigration Consultant in Edmonton, specializes in guiding clients through critical immigration pathways. For students aspiring to pursue education in Canada, he expertly handles study permit applications, ensuring compliance with visa requirements and addressing concerns like financial documentation and acceptance letters. His proficiency extends to securing work permits, whether for employer-specific roles or open work visas, by navigating labor market impact assessments (LMIA) and related regulatory processes. Kanwaljit also assists individuals and families seeking permanent residency, offering tailored strategies for Express Entry, Provincial Nominee Programs (PNPs), or family-class sponsorships to maximize eligibility and expedite applications. For those reuniting with spouses, he simplifies the spousal sponsorship process, addressing complexities like proving genuine relationships and meeting sponsorship income thresholds. By staying updated on Canada’s immigration policies, Kanwaljit delivers precise, actionable advice that aligns with legal standards and enhances the likelihood of approval. Clients trust his ability to demystify intricate immigration procedures, providing step-by-step guidance from application submission to final decisions.
